About Ilghiz Ibraghimov

Ilghiz Ibraghimov is a scholar working on Computational Mathematics, Nuclear and High Energy Physics and Spectroscopy, having authored 7 papers that have together received 528 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Tensor decomposition and applications (3 papers), NMR spectroscopy and applications (3 papers) and Advanced NMR Techniques and Applications (3 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Computational Mathematics (34 citations), Nuclear and High Energy Physics (229 citations) and Spectroscopy (244 citations). Ilghiz Ibraghimov has collaborated with scholars based in Sweden, Germany and Canada. Frequent co-authors include Vladislav Orekhov, Martin Billeter, Vitali Tugarinov and Lewis E. Kay. Their work appears in journals such as Journal of the American Chemical Society, Journal of Biomolecular NMR and Numerical Linear Algebra with Applications.
